Remove articles resource-chart-js
article thumbnail

Creating An Interactive Gantt Chart Component With Vanilla JavaScript

Smashing Magazine

Creating An Interactive Gantt Chart Component With Vanilla JavaScript. Creating An Interactive Gantt Chart Component With Vanilla JavaScript. If you work with time data in your app, a graphical visualization as a calendar or Gantt chart is often very useful. Below you can see the resulting Gantt chart in both views.

Code 140
article thumbnail

The HTTP/1-liness of HTTP/2

CSS Wizardry

This article started life as a Twitter thread , but I felt it needed a more permanent spot. As a performance engineer, one of the first shifts in thought is that we don’t care only about when resources were discovered or requests were dispatched (the leftmost part of each entry). Back to our chart. Let’s unpack it!

Games 130
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

Trending Sources

article thumbnail

Ten years of page bloat: What have we learned?

Speed Curve

Resources – Total number of resources on the page (listed below). The more resources, the greater the complexity and the increased likelihood of rendering delays and blockages. HTML – Typically the smallest resource on the page, HTML's performance risk is usually negligible. More on that in a bit.

Mobile 145
article thumbnail

The Three Cs: Concatenate, Compress, Cache

CSS Wizardry

I began writing this article in early July 2023 but began to feel a little underwhelmed by it and so left it unfinished. world, we were only able to fetch six resources at a time from a given origin. in this article. We need to think in both directions right now. Back in the HTTP/1.1 If you are still running HTTP/1.1,

Cache 291
article thumbnail

What is page bloat? And how is it hurting your business, your search rank, and your users?

Speed Curve

You might think that this topic would be played out by now, but every year I learn new things – beyond the overarching fact that pages keep getting bigger and more complex, as you can see in this chart, using data from the HTTP Archive. Resources – Total number of resources (HTML, images, fonts, etc.) on the page.

Mobile 52
article thumbnail

Five Data-Loading Patterns To Improve Frontend Performance

Smashing Magazine

You need to know about the resource loading waterfall. Loading Spinner Hell And The Resource Loading Waterfall. The resource loading waterfall is a cascade of files downloaded from the network server to the client to load your website from start to finish. On design systems, UX, web performance and CSS/JS. Prefetching.

article thumbnail

Introducing Page Speed Benchmarks – a new resource for the performance community

Speed Curve

Three tests per test time, with the medians used in the charts. If you want to get more insight, click the "Explore this site" link below each chart to see the test results for any of the sites. If you want to get more insight, click the "Explore this site" link below each chart to see the test results for any of the sites.